Role Summary

Join the Multimedia Camera HW team to design image and video processing IP for ASICs. Responsible for micro-architecting hardware, delivering RTL IP, collaborating with architects, verification, synthesis and physical design teams, and driving quality-of-results across performance, area, and power.

Experience Level

Mid-level. Ideal candidate has 3+ years of industry ASIC/RTL experience; see Education Requirements for degree-and-experience combinations.

Responsibilities

The core responsibilities include:

  • Micro-architect and design hardware for multimedia and camera image-processing blocks.
  • Develop RTL (Verilog/VHDL) and own delivery of core-level IP.
  • Run synthesis and analyze results to meet timing, area, and power targets.
  • Perform design-rule checks, low-power checks, and cross-clock-domain (CDC) checks.
  • Collaborate with verification engineers to develop test plans and bus-functional models.
  • Implement and debug module- and core-level tests throughout the development cycle.
  • Create and maintain design documents and coordinate with physical design teams.

Requirements

Must-have technical skills and experience:

  • RTL design experience in Verilog or VHDL.
  • Design verification experience and familiarity with bus protocols such as AHB and AXI.
  • Experience in image, video, graphics, multimedia processing, or DSP.
  • Hands-on use of RTL sanity tools: design-rule checking, CDC checks, synthesis, timing analysis, and low-power verification.
  • Ability to evaluate trade-offs among performance, area, power, and system cost.
  • Good communication, planning, and cross-functional collaboration skills.

Nice-to-have:

  • SystemVerilog or SystemC experience.
  • ASIC implementation experience for image-processing/camera IP.
  • Scripting skills (TCL, Perl, Python, shell).

Education Requirements

Bachelor's degree in Computer Engineering, Computer Science, Electrical Engineering, or a related field with 4+ years of relevant work experience; OR Master's degree in those fields with 3+ years; OR PhD in those fields with 2+ years. Equivalent practical experience is accepted where stated.
